Plot windows consist of two main parts: the plot panel containing the actual plotted graphics (by default, at the top), and the control panel (by default, at the bottom). the control panel is where you configure what will be plotted. For a walkthrough of how to create a multiwindow app in app designer, play the video. to create a multiwindow app, you must create two separate apps (a main app and a dialog box app). then perform these high level tasks. each task involves multiple steps.
